Stabbing Incident Claims Life of 18-Year-Old in Brampton

An 18-year-old man has lost his life due to stab wounds following a confrontation at an apartment building in Brampton on Thursday night, according to Peel police.

Officers responded around 10 p. m. after receiving reports of a disturbance in the lobby of a residential building located near Mc Murchy Avenue and Pagebrook Court, Const. Tyler Bell-Morena informed reporters Friday morning.

He mentioned that the altercation led to the young man being stabbed multiple times. Unfortunately, he was pronounced dead at the scene.

No other injuries were reported as part of this incident.

Bell-Morena described the lobby as a “busy and convoluted scene,” which made it challenging for investigators to figure out how many suspects were involved and how they escaped.

The police are currently reviewing video footage and interviewing witnesses present at the scene to identify those involved, he stated.

He encourages anyone with information or evidence to contact the police or reach out to Crime Stoppers.

A police presence will remain in the building for now to “maintain” the scene,” he added.
